Optional Charge Indicator Light Function: Your Powermaster Alternator is designed to work as a 1 wire without any connections to the plug in. The function of the plug is to run a charge indicator (Idiot Light) only. Additionally, this plug also does not serve as a hookup point for a voltmeter, or help charging at idle.

Proof of Performance Tag - Each Powermaster alternator is dynamically tested under various loads at variable speeds, and a "Proof of Performance" tag is attached. Keep in mind “Alternator tight not generator loose”. A fully charged battery is at least 12.6V, not 12.0V (6.4V for 6V system).
Building on this, a weak/defective battery will cause premature failure. Never disconnect the battery with engine running! This causes voltage spikes that will damage the alternator. In this context, the only thing required to electronically hookup a one wire alternator is to run a charge wire from the battery terminal on the alternator to the positive terminal on the battery (or any positive battery source). Alternator Ground: Many mounting brackets are powder/clear coated, painted, or plated.
The alternator will not ground properly without a ground wire from the Alt. Equally important, housing to the engine block. (This wire should match charge wire size) Battery must have a clean ground to engine block. If the voltage is low at the alternator, then the alternator is not able to produce enough amps to satisfy demand at this speed.
Either change the speed with different pulleys, or change the alternator to one with more output at this speed.
